“Dad’s Quick Reflexes Save Daughter From Drowning”

A father’s quick reflexes were put to the test when his young daughter almost drowned in their home swimming pool in Bakersfield, California. Keoki Silva, 43, saved his one-year-old daughter, Aria, after she accidentally fell into the water.

Reacting swiftly, Keoki managed to grab Aria by her ankle as she went under and pulled her to safety without any harm. The relieved dad described it as a moment of pure instinct and adrenaline, emphasizing the importance of staying vigilant as a parent.

Sharing the incident on Instagram, Keoki highlighted the unpredictability of such situations and the need to let children explore while ensuring their safety. He praised his daughter’s resilience and emphasized the value of allowing kids to experience controlled risks for their development.

Keoki’s proactive supervision near the pool served as a reminder of how quickly a peaceful moment can turn into a life-saving intervention. His swift action and presence of mind averted a potential tragedy, showcasing the significance of parental oversight in safeguarding children.
